Chelsea and Man United boost as Newcastle confirm major injury worry
Source:Standard

It has been a rollercoaster season for the Tyneside club, not least with injuries, and Gordon is a doubt following a knock to his ankle in the midweek defeat at Old Trafford.

"We will wait and see, we are not 100 per cent," admitted Howe on Friday.

"We will see how he is today. Certainly that tackle left a mark on him."

Joelinton, Nick Pope and Fabian Schar are expected to return to the starting line-up in west London after their recent lay-offs. Newcastle will also have Callum Wilson back in their squad.

"We anticipate [Wilson] will be fit," said Howe.

"Whenever he is not available you sense a gap. It is a gap in the sense of his personality and experience. But also for us to play with two strikers or to rotate. When you only have one striker it puts a bigger burden on other strikers."
